    Maureen E. Murphy is an American cancer researcher who works at The Wistar Institute in Philadelphia. [1] [2] [3] Her research focuses on the tumor suppressor genes p53 and the cancer survivor protein HSP70. [4] Previously, she was a faculty member at the Fox Chase Cancer Center from 1998 until moving to The Wistar Institute in 2011. [4]

    The first cause of cancer was identified by British surgeon Percivall Pott, who discovered in 1775 that cancer of the scrotum was a common disease among chimney sweeps. [ citation needed ] The work of other individual physicians led to various insights, but when physicians started working together they could draw firmer conclusions.
